Davis' Dunks Aplenty Lead Pelicans Past 76ers, 99-74

Anthony Davis had 32 points, 10 rebounds and four blocked shots as the New Orleans Pelicans stretched their season-long winning streak to four games with a 99-74 victory over the Philadelphia 76ers on Monday.

Ryan Anderson scored 19 points and Eric Gordon added 13 for New Orleans, while Tyreke Evans tied a season high — set one night earlier — with 12 assists.

K.J. McDaniels scored 16 points for the 76ers, who lost their sixth straight. Henry Sims and Luc Mbah a Moute had 14 points.

Oklahoma City's Russell Westbrook scored 18 points as the Thunder beat the Minnesota Timberwolves 92-84 while playing without the injured Kevin Durant.

Durant sat out after spraining the big toe on his left foot Sunday against Cleveland. Westbrook shot just 7 for 22 from the field, but was 4 for 6 and scored 11 points in the fourth quarter to help the Thunder remain in control. Serge Ibaka added 13 points and a season-high 19 rebounds.

Andrew Wiggins scored 23 points, Thaddeus Young had 22 and Gorgui Dieng had a season-high 18 rebounds for the league-worst Timberwolves.

At Los Angeles, Jamal Crawford scored 21 of his 23 points in the fourth quarter as the Clippers held off the Denver Nuggets 102-98 for their fifth straight victory.

Matt Barnes added 18 points for Los Angeles, and Blake Griffin had 14 points, nine rebounds and 10 assists. Ty Lawson led the Nuggets with 19 points and 11 assists.

The Memphis Grizzlies defeated the Orlando Magic 103-94 after Zach Randolph had 24 points, 10 rebounds and six assists, while Tayshaun Prince scored 19 points as the Boston Celtics held on for a 99-90 road win over the Utah Jazz.
